- Kimes Nursing and Rehab is hiring nurses! We are seeking dedicated and compassionate NURSES (RN/LVN/LPN) to join our team as a Charge Nurse for the day shift (6am to 6pm). In this role, you will oversee patient care, manage nursing staff, and ensure that all patients receive the highest quality of care during their stay. You will be responsible for coordinating with healthcare professionals, administering medications, and providing support to patients and their families.

Responsibilities Supervise nursing staff and coordinate patient care activities during your shift.

Conduct comprehensive patient assessments and develop individualized care plans.

Administer medications and treatments as prescribed, ensuring compliance with established protocols.

Monitor vital signs and respond promptly to any changes in patient conditions.

Provide IV infusion therapy and manage catheter care as needed.

Maintain accurate medical documentation in compliance with HIPAA regulations.

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to ensure effective communication regarding patient needs.

Assist in triage and emergency situations, utilizing critical thinking skills to prioritize care.

Support patients with developmental disabilities, Alzheimer's care, memory care, and other specialized needs.

Educate patients and families on health management, medication administration, and post-discharge planning.

Requirements Valid RN/LVN/LPN license in the state of practice.

Experience in acute care settings such as hospitals or long-term care facilities preferred.

Familiarity with EMR systems such as Point Click Care.

Strong knowledge of medical terminology, ICD coding (ICD-9/ICD-10), and patient assessment techniques.

Previous experience in critical care, emergency medicine, or geriatrics is highly desirable.

Ability to perform essential nursing skills including venipuncture, phlebotomy, medication administration, and wound care.

Excellent communication skills for effective interaction with patients, families, and healthcare teams.

Compassionate approach to patient care with an emphasis on dignity and respect for all individuals.
